Atezolizumab Combined With BDB001 AnD Immunogenic Radiotherapy in Patients With Advanced Solid Tumors

About this trial

Basket trial concept to independently and simultaneously assess the effects of the association of atezolizumab + BDB001 + radiotherapy in multiple solid tumors.

Eligibility criteria

Qualifiers

histologically confirmed pancreatic cancer, virus-associated tumors [including papillomaviruses-related cancers (cervical, head and neck, and nasal), Epstein-Barr virus (nasopharyngeal carcinoma) and Kaposi's sarcoma-associated herpes virus), non-small cell lung cancer, soft-tissue sarcomas, bladder cancer, triple negative breast cancer. For population 4, diagnosis must be confirmed by the RRePS Network as recommended by the French NCI. For population 2, papillomavirus-related cancers must be eligible whatever the genotype but in case of viral genotype is not available, IHC p16 positive must be provided, hepatocellular carcinoma must be confirmed by Hepatite B or C infection, HHV-8 and Epstein-Barr virus related cancers must be confirmed by molecular analysis,

Metastatic disease,

Age ≥ 18 years,

ECOG ≤ 1,

Disqualifiers

Previous treatment with a TLR agonist

Evidence of progressive or symptomatic central nervous system (CNS) or leptomeningeal metastases,

Women who are pregnant or breast feeding,

Participation in a study involving a medical or therapeutic intervention in the last 30 days,
